📊 Specifications Table:
| Feature | Details |
|---|---|
| Storage Capacity | 128GB |
| Read Speed | Up to 180MB/s |
| Write Speed | Up to 90MB/s (typical) |
| Speed Ratings | Class 10, UHS-I, U3, V30 |
| Video Support | 4K UHD, Full HD |
| Card Type | SDXC (Secure Digital eXtended Capacity) |
| Durability | Waterproof, temperature-proof, shockproof, X-ray-proof |
| Format Compatibility | Compatible with SDXC supporting devices |
| Ideal For | DSLR, mirrorless cameras, drones, action cameras |
❓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s):
Q1: Is this card compatible with my DSLR camera?
A1: Yes, it’s compatible with most modern DSLR and mirrorless cameras that support SDXC cards.
Q2: Can this be used for 4K UHD video recording?
A2: Definitely. It’s U3 and V30 rated, which supports 4K video capture with no dropped frames.
Q3: What’s the difference between UHS-I and UHS-II?
A3: UHS-I offers excellent speed for 4K and high-speed photography. UHS-II is faster but only required for very high-end production.
Q4: Is the 180MB/s speed guaranteed all the time?
A4: 180MB/s is the maximum read speed under optimal conditions. Write speed is typically lower (up to ~90MB/s).
Q5: Can I use this in extreme weather or outdoor shooting?
A5: Yes, the card is designed to be weather-resistant and durable in extreme conditions.
